Akhanda

When a feared criminal threatens his beloved community, local hero Murali Krishna must rely on his long‑lost, reclusive brother Akhanda—an enigmatic Shiva devotee—to unite their divergent strengths and save the family they never knew they shared.

Synopsis

Murali Krishna and Akhanda are twin brothers who are separated at birth and grow up leading entirely different lives. Murali becomes a local hero, while Akhanda lives in seclusion as a devoted follower of Shiva. When Murali and his family find themselves in danger, Akhanda returns to his brother's life after many years apart.
